The Nizhny Novgorod State Technical University named after R.E. Alekseev (NSTU) has successfully patented a unique amphibious hovercraft equipped with a universal propulsion unit. The university's press service announced this significant achievement.
This development is a multi-purpose vehicle designed for operation in the most challenging natural conditions. The invention relates to the field of shipbuilding and can be used for various rescue operations, delivery of goods and passengers in difficult terrain, including water surfaces covered with ice or snow, hummocky fields, wetlands, inclined surfaces and areas with broken ice.
The vessel received air ducts with dividing dampers that regulate the air supply to both the air cushion and the thrust in the bow and stern nozzles. This optimizes the distribution of air flows and makes the vessel more efficient and maneuverable.
The key innovation of the development is the unique design of the air cushion and propulsion system. Inside the stern of the hull, two diametrical fans with air intakes on the upper part of the hull are installed on the sides. These fans create an air cushion and are connected to soft air receivers located on the sides, as well as to swivel nozzles in the bow and stern of the vessel.
The vessel uses two universal power units, each of which includes an engine connected by a switchable transmission to an air propeller in a ring and a screw propeller. These units are attached to the sides of the hull using parallelogram mechanisms, which allows for vertical movement and thereby increases the maneuverability of the vessel.
